Combat The Rain: Effective Rainwater Management Systems

Rain can pose a range of challenges for homeowners and businesses alike. From flooding to erosion, the impact of heavy rainfall can be substantial. However, with strategic rainwater management systems, you can successfully mitigate these risks and utilize this valuable resource. Installing a system involves various key components, including gutters, downspouts, and storage tanks. By directing rainwater away from your building, you can prevent water damage to foundations, walls, and landscaping. Moreover, a comprehensive system can gather rainwater for watering, reducing your reliance on municipal water sources and saving this precious resource.

Safeguard Your Property from Water Woes with Sump & Sewage Pumps

Unforeseen water damage can be a homeowner's worst nightmare. Burst plumbing and excessive rainfall can quickly lead to flooding, causing extensive damage to your home's foundation, walls, and belongings. However, with the right protection in place, you can minimize the risk of such disasters. Sump & sewage pumps serve as a vital defense mechanism against flooding by efficiently removing excess water from your basement or crawlspace.

Sump pumps are typically installed in basements and work by collecting water that pools in the sump pit. When the water level reaches a certain point, the pump automatically activates, pumping the water out to a safe location away from your home. Sewage pumps, on the other hand, are designed to handle wastewater and are often used in areas with limited drainage. They effectively eliminate wastewater from your property, preventing backups and maintaining sanitation.

Investing in high-quality sump & sewage pumps is an essential step in safeguarding your home. These pumps offer several benefits, including reducing the risk of structural damage. By choosing a pump that suits your specific needs and ensuring regular maintenance, you can enjoy peace of mind knowing that your property is protected from the threat of water damage.
